“Rude” is one of Magic!’s signature songs, reaching No.

1 on the Billboard charts and also topping the UK charts.

The song expresses the feelings of a man going to ask for his beloved’s hand in marriage, and the title “Rude” conveys the message: “It’s rude of you to oppose our marriage.” It’s a passionate anthem about making her happy no matter how strongly others object.

A track from Michael’s third album, “Call Me Irresponsible,” released in 2007.

Its calm vocals and the lyric “You’re my everything” are a perfect match, making it a laid-back, relaxing song.

The theme song from the movie Titanic.

Titanic is famous as a moving film, and this song follows the storyline of the movie, singing about an eternal love that will never fade no matter what happens.

It’s a perfect, emotional song for a wedding where eternal love is vowed.

The song Just the Two of Us by Grover Washington Jr.

is his biggest hit.

It has the vibe of a sweet, mature love song, highlighted by the mellow sound of the saxophone.

In the movie Austin Powers, it was used in a parodic way.
